客户端和服务的基本要求
服务器端:
定义和实现服务契约
为服务类型构建ServiceHost实例,暴露Endpoints
打开通讯通道
客户端:
需要服务契约的一个副本和关于Endpoints的信息
为特定的Endpoint构建通讯通道并且调用操作![](/images/cnblogs_com/netguid/ClientandEndpointsofService.JPG)
Endpoint 相当于Service的一个实例,Proxy实现了Service的接口,Client通过Endpoint与主机通讯
服务器端:
定义和实现服务契约
为服务类型构建ServiceHost实例,暴露Endpoints
打开通讯通道
客户端:
需要服务契约的一个副本和关于Endpoints的信息
为特定的Endpoint构建通讯通道并且调用操作
Endpoint 相当于Service的一个实例,Proxy实现了Service的接口,Client通过Endpoint与主机通讯